轻量应用服务器linux 2核4g?

你提到的“轻量应用服务器 Linux 2核4G”通常是指一种云服务商提供的、适合中小型应用部署的虚拟服务器配置。下面是关于这种服务器的一些详细解释和使用建议:


🧾 配置说明

  • 操作系统:Linux(如 Ubuntu、CentOS、Debian 等)
  • CPU:2 核心
  • 内存:4GB RAM
  • 硬盘:根据具体云服务商,一般为系统盘(如 50GB SSD)
  • 适用场景:小型网站、博客、开发测试环境、轻量级 Web 应用等

✅ 优点

特性 描述
成本低 相比更高配置或企业级服务器价格便宜很多
易于管理 适合初学者和中小型项目部署
快速部署 多数云厂商提供一键安装应用模板(如 LNMP、WordPress、Docker)
轻量高效 满足日常开发和运行需求,资源不浪费

🔧 常见用途

  1. Web 开发测试环境
    • 部署 Node.js、Python Flask/Django、PHP + MySQL + Nginx/Apache
  2. 静态网站托管
    • 搭配 Nginx 托管 HTML/CSS/JS 页面
  3. 个人博客 / CMS
    • WordPress、Typecho、Halo、Hexo 等
  4. API 后端服务
    • 部署轻量 API 接口服务(如 Spring Boot、Flask)
  5. Docker 容器化部署
    • 运行多个容器,隔离不同服务
  6. 学习与实验
    • 学习 Linux 命令、Shell 编程、网络配置等

☁️ 主流云平台推荐(国内)

云服务商 推荐产品 优势
腾讯云 轻量应用服务器 新用户优惠多,性价比高
阿里云 轻量应用服务器 提供多种应用镜像,集成好
华为云 云耀云服务器 性能稳定,适合中小企业
UCloud 云主机 支持按小时计费,灵活
百度云 云服务器 BCC 国内节点丰富,适合本地化业务

💡 使用建议

1. 选择合适的 Linux 发行版

  • Ubuntu:社区活跃,文档丰富,适合新手
  • CentOS / AlmaLinux:企业级常用,稳定性强
  • Debian:稳定且资源占用小,适合长期运行的服务

2. 优化资源使用

  • 使用轻量级服务(如 Nginx 替代 Apache)
  • 合理设置 Swap 分区防止内存不足
  • 使用宝塔面板、LNMP 一键安装包快速搭建环境

3. 安全防护

  • 设置防火墙(UFW、iptables)
  • 修改默认 SSH 端口,禁用 root 登录
  • 定期更新系统和软件

4. 备份与监控

  • 使用 cron 定时备份重要数据
  • 安装监控工具(如 Netdata、htop、glances)

📌 示例:部署一个简单的 Web 应用

# 更新系统
sudo apt update && sudo apt upgrade -y

# 安装 Nginx
sudo apt install nginx -y

# 安装 MySQL 和 PHP
sudo apt install mysql-server php php-fpm php-mysql -y

# 启动服务
sudo systemctl start nginx
sudo systemctl enable nginx

# 创建站点目录
sudo mkdir -p /var/www/myapp
sudo nano /var/www/myapp/index.php

写入如下内容到 index.php

<?php
echo "Hello from 2C4G server!";
?>

创建 Nginx 配置文件:

sudo nano /etc/nginx/sites-available/myapp

写入:

server {
    listen 80;
    server_name your_domain_or_ip;

    root /var/www/myapp;
    index index.php index.html;

    location / {
        try_files $uri $uri/ =404;
    }

    location ~ .php$ {
        include snippets/fastcgi-php.conf;
        fastcgi_pass unix:/run/php/php-fpm.sock;
    }
}

启用站点并重启 Nginx:

sudo ln -s /etc/nginx/sites-available/myapp /etc/nginx/sites-enabled/
sudo nginx -t
sudo systemctl restart nginx

现在你可以通过浏览器访问服务器 IP 地址查看页面。


📈 是否需要升级?

如果你遇到以下情况,可以考虑升级服务器配置:

  • 访问量增加,响应变慢
  • 内存经常爆满(使用 tophtop 查看)
  • 需要运行更多服务或数据库
  • 需要更高的并发处理能力

如果你有具体的部署需求(比如部署什么语言写的项目、是否需要数据库、是否要用 Docker),我可以帮你定制部署方案或脚本。

需要我为你生成一键部署脚本或者推荐某个平台的具体购买链接吗?

未经允许不得转载:云计算 » 轻量应用服务器linux 2核4g?